How To Install ZamHeadX2 on Ubuntu 22.04

In this guide, we’ll discuss How To Install ZamHeadX2 on Ubuntu 22.04. Also, we will demonstrate how to uninstall and update ZamHeadX2.

One-liner install command

For those in a hurry, here's a one-line installation command:

sudo apt-get update && sudo apt -y install zam-plugins

How to upgrade (update) a single package ZamHeadX2 using apt-get?

First, you will need to update packages index. Run update command as usual:

sudo apt-get update

Next, to upgrade only the ZamHeadX2, e.g. single package, you should use the following format with the apt-get command/apt command:

sudo apt-get --only-upgrade install zam-plugins

Note that this command will not install any new packages! If you wish to install the package if it doesn't exist you may leave out --only-upgrade part.

How To Uninstall ZamHeadX2 from Ubuntu 22.04

To uninstall only the ZamHeadX2 package you can execute the following command:

sudo apt-get remove zam-plugins

Uninstall ZamHeadX2 and all its dependencies

To uninstall ZamHeadX2 and its dependencies that are no longer needed by Ubuntu 22.04, you can use the command below:

sudo apt-get -y autoremove zam-plugins

Remove ZamHeadX2 with all configurations and data

To remove ZamHeadX2 configuration and data from your system you can run the following purge command:

sudo apt-get -y purge zam-plugins

Remove ZamHeadX2 completely (configurations, data and all of its dependencies)

And lastly, you can run the next command to remove absolutely everything related to ZamHeadX2 package, e.g.: configurations, data and all of its dependencies. Just use this command:

sudo apt-get -y autoremove --purge zam-plugins

Extra info and code examples

Plugins for high quality audio processing. The purpose of these plugins is to provide high quality DSP without using an excessive amount of CPU. There currently is no official documentation on how to use these plugins, but anyone who is familiar with outboard gear should be able to work it out. The default settings and almost every slider is calibrated to standard ranges. Package contain these plugins: * ZamAutoSat Automatic saturator (mono) * ZaMaximX2 Lightweight maximiser/limiter (stereo) * ZamComp Dynamic range compressor (mono) * ZamCompX2 Dynamic range compressor (stereo) * ZamDelay Basic delay plugin (mono) * ZamEQ2 Parametric equaliser (mono) * ZamGate Gate plugin (mono) * ZamGateX2 Gate plugin (stereo) * ZamGEQ31 31 band graphic equaliser (mono) * ZamHeadX2 Acoustic HRTF stereo widener (stereo) * ZamTube Triode tube amp simulator (mono) * ZaMultiComp Multiband compressor (mono) * ZaMultiCompX2 Multiband compressor (stereo) * ZamDynamicEQ Dynamic equaliser * ZamPhono A collection filters for restoring vinyl records.
